When riding on a roadway, maintaining a safe distance from parked cars is important to avoid which situation?

Maintaining a safe distance from parked cars is crucial primarily to avoid the risk associated with doors opening unexpectedly. When a vehicle is parked, especially on the side of the road, the occupants may not always check for oncoming traffic before exiting. If a driver or rider is too close to the parked vehicles, they could be caught off guard by a door opening suddenly, which can lead to a collision. By keeping a safe distance, riders can react appropriately and avoid potential accidents that could cause injury to themselves or damage to their vehicle.

While being seen by drivers, sudden stops of other vehicles, and collisions with cyclists are also important considerations for road safety, the immediate danger posed by an unexpected door opening is a unique hazard specific to traveling near parked vehicles.
